Digital Storytelling

Brief Description: Digital storytelling in the writing workshop is a publishing method that provides children opportunities to express their ideas beyond traditional schooling means. Additionally, multimodal publishing allows students to access the writing curriculum as they are able to demonstrate their learning outside restrictive, language-only practices.
